Zelenskiy outlines plans for new commander
Ukraine pushed on with its fight against Russia’s invasion under new military leadership yesterday after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skiy fired his commander-in-chief.Ukraine has made significant progress in the war this year, but a rift between the country’s outgoing army chief and its defense minister threatened to derail the efforts.Both men lost their jobs following Zelenskiy’s government reshuffle last week.
